Voting has officially concluded in primary elections across key U.S. Midwestern states as voters cast their ballots to determine party nominees for upcoming congressional, gubernatorial, and local offices. Election officials have begun processing and tabulating ballots, with primary results set to finalize party matchups for the upcoming general election. The voting contests featured competitive races across both major political parties, highlighting key issues surrounding economic policy, public policy, and candidate endorsements.
- Polls have closed across several Midwestern states following primary election voting for federal and state offices.
- Election officials began counting both in-person and mail-in ballots immediately after polling locations closed.
- Voters determined major party nominations for key seats in the U.S. Senate, House of Representatives, and state government.
- The primary outcomes will establish the official candidate lineups heading into the general election cycle.
